Calories in Homestyle Pasta Sauce

📏 Serving Size: 1 Serving (127.0g)

🧪 Nutrition Facts

Amount Per Serving
  • Calories 69.9
  • Total Fat 1.5 g
  • Saturated Fat 0.0 g
  • Cholesterol 0.0 mg
  • Sodium 469.9 mg
  • Potassium 0.0 mg
  • Total Carbohydrate 13.0 g
  • Dietary Fiber 3.0 g
  • Sugars 10.0 g
  • Protein 2.0 g

📝 Ingredients

Tomato Puree (water, Tomato Paste), Diced Tomatoes in Tomato Juice, Sugar, Zucchini, Green Peppers, Celery, Carrots, Vegetable Oil (cottonseed And/or Canola And/or Soybean), Salt, Dehydrated Onion, Dehydrated Garlic, Spices (basil, Oregano, Spice), Citric Acid and Dehydrated Parsley.

💬 Nutrition Q&A: Homestyle Pasta Sauce

Is Homestyle Pasta Sauce good for weight loss?

At about 70 calories per serving with just 1.5g fat and plenty of fiber, this sauce is a solid choice for weight loss. The 10g of sugar per serving is something to keep in mind, but the 3g of fiber helps offset that.

Is Homestyle Pasta Sauce heart-healthy?

This sauce checks several heart-healthy boxes: it's very low in fat, provides fiber for cholesterol management, and delivers vegetables like tomatoes, peppers, and carrots. The modest sodium level is also favorable for cardiovascular health.

How does Homestyle Pasta Sauce fit a low-sodium diet?

With 470mg of sodium per serving, this sauce fits reasonably well into a low-sodium diet, though you'll want to account for it within your daily limit. It's lower than many commercial pasta sauces, making it a better choice if you're managing sodium intake.

What diets does Homestyle Pasta Sauce suit?

This works well for vegan and vegetarian diets, as it contains no animal products. It's also suitable for low-fat and fiber-conscious eating patterns, though those limiting sugar intake should be mindful of the 10g per serving.

What should I watch out for with Homestyle Pasta Sauce?

The sugar content is fairly high at 10g per 127g serving, which adds up quickly if you're watching your sugar intake. While the sodium level of 470mg isn't extreme, it's worth noting if you're sensitive to salt or tracking sodium carefully across your day.
